Feed Notes

Located at 600ft elevation near the King/Snohomish, WA county border, this feed is dedicated to high-responsiveness monitoring of the 121.5 Emergency Guard frequency comms in a range over 160 nmi and local North Sound general aviation, some KPAE traffic and Harvey Field, and Monroe airport and Air2Air comms.

Note: High-altitude traffic is mostly covered on my Stratosphere feed to preserve local channel purity. That feed pairs well with my larger KSEA/Seattle commercial aircraft feed

Active Frequencies Covered:

  • 121.500 – EMERGENCY GUARD (VHF Distress)

  • 127.175 – PAE CLNC (Paine Field Clearance Delivery)

  • 123.000 – Harvey CTAF (Snohomish County)

  • 122.750 – Air-to-Air Operations

Prioritization Hierarchy:

  • Tier 1 (Priority 10): 121.5 GUARD. Primary emergency monitoring.

  • Tier 2 (Priority 6): PAE CLNC. Local Paine Field operations.

  • Tier 3 (Priority 2): Harvey CTAF - Local recreational and training traffic.

  • Tier 4 (Priority 1): Air-to-Air. Secondary pilot communications.

Technical Specs: Powered by an Airspy Mini SDR and Raspberry Pi 5 with a DPD Productions Airband antenna at 50ft AGL.
